Daniel J. Delaney is a scholar working on Clinical Psychology, Social Psychology and General Health Professions. According to data from OpenAlex, Daniel J. Delaney has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 307 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 6 papers in Clinical Psychology, 5 papers in Social Psychology and 5 papers in General Health Professions. Recurrent topics in Daniel J. Delaney's work include Counseling Practices and Supervision (5 papers), Anesthesia and Pain Management (2 papers) and Cannabis and Cannabinoid Research (2 papers). Daniel J. Delaney is often cited by papers focused on Counseling Practices and Supervision (5 papers), Anesthesia and Pain Management (2 papers) and Cannabis and Cannabinoid Research (2 papers). Daniel J. Delaney collaborates with scholars based in United States and Iran. Daniel J. Delaney's co-authors include James C. Moore, L. A. R. Stein, Rahel Ghebre, Jacob Hutchins, Rachel I. Vogel, Levi S. Downs, Sally A. Mullany, Deanna Teoh, Melissa A. Geller and Linda F. Carson and has published in prestigious journals such as Psychological Assessment, Journal of Counseling Psychology and Gynecologic Oncology.
